Friolo, Daniele;
Goodell, Geoffrey;
Toliver, Dann;
Nakib, Hazem;
(2024)
Private Electronic Payments with Self-Custody and Zero-Knowledge Verified Reissuance.
Social Science Research Network (SSRN): Amsterdam, The Netherlands.
Preview |
Text
Goodell_Private Electronic Payments with Self-Custody and Zero-Knowledge Verified Reissuance_Pre-print.pdf Download (322kB) | Preview |
Abstract
This article builds upon the protocol for digital transfers described by Goodell, Toliver, and Nakib (WTSC at FC '22), which combines privacy by design for consumers with strong compliance enforcement for recipients of payments and self-validating assets that carry their own verifiable provenance information. We extend the protocol to allow for the verification that reissued assets were created in accordance with rules prohibiting the creation of new assets by anyone but the issuer, without exposing information about the circumstances in which the assets were created that could be used to identify the payer. The modified protocol combines an audit log with zero-knowledge proofs, so that a consumer spending an asset can demonstrate that there exists a valid entry on the audit log that is associated with the asset, without specifying which entry it is. This property is important as a means to allow money to be reissued within the system without the involvement of system operators within the zone of control of the original issuer. Additionally, we identify a key property of privacy-respecting electronic payments, wherein the payer is not required to retain secrets arising from one transaction until the following transaction, and argue that this property is essential to framing security requirements for storage of digital assets and the risk of blackmail or coercion as a way to exfiltrate information about payment history. We claim that the design of our protocol strongly protects the anonymity of payers with respect to their payment transactions, while preventing the creation of assets by any party other than the original issuer without destroying assets of equal value.
Type: | Working / discussion paper |
---|---|
Title: | Private Electronic Payments with Self-Custody and Zero-Knowledge Verified Reissuance |
Open access status: | An open access version is available from UCL Discovery |
DOI: | 10.2139/ssrn.4988314 |
Publisher version: | https://doi.org/10.2139/ssrn.4988314 |
Language: | English |
Additional information: | This version is the version of record. For information on re-use, please refer to the publisher's terms and conditions. |
Keywords: | digital cash, digital currency, central bank digital currency, privacy, zero-knowledge proofs, token integrity |
UCL classification: | UCL UCL > Provost and Vice Provost Offices > UCL BEAMS UCL > Provost and Vice Provost Offices > UCL BEAMS > Faculty of Engineering Science > Dept of Computer Science |
URI: | https://discovery.ucl.ac.uk/id/eprint/10200369 |




Archive Staff Only
![]() |
View Item |